The Covenant for Clergy Care and Well-being

The Covenant for Clergy Care and Wel-lbeing was made an Act of Synod at the February 2020 Group of Sessions of the General Synod. Our own Diocesan Synod adopted the covenant in October 2023.

The Covenant commits all parts of the Church, as well as individual clergy, to sharing responsibility for the welfare of ministers and their households.The full text of the Covenant can be found here

“Our vision is that the work of supporting clergy in their ministry will become an integral part of the life of the Church and part of the DNA of every aspect of our mission and ministry.” The Revd Canon Simon Butler, Head of the Clergy Covenant Working Group.

A key part of the Covenant is for laity and clergy separately and together to talk openly about clergy well-being and support in their local context.  As part of this General Synod has asked the whole church to reflect on this via questions posed in 'The Big Conversation'.
